Rubiaceae Juss.
Wendlandia connata C.T.White , legitimate, scientific
White, C.T. (1939), Contributions to the Queensland Flora, No. 6. Proceedings of the Royal Society of Queensland 50: 78 [tax. nov.]
  • Type: "Mt. Spurgeon, in rain forest along creek bank, C.T. White No. 10663 (type: flowering specimens) Sept. 1936 (medium tree, flowers at first white, later pink, borne in great profusion)."
